Datagridview behält formatierung nicht bei
Hallo,
Ich bin derzeit dabei eine Kundenverwaltung in vb.NET zu programmieren.
Dabei bin ich jetzt auf ein Problem gestoßen.
Ich formatiere die Hintergrundfarbe einer Zelle je nach Inhalt in verschiedenen Farben (rot,grün)
Nun funktioniert das auch wunderbar jedoch nur bei ersten aufruf danach wird die formatierung wieder auf standard gesetzt.
Nach einem kompletten Neustart des Programms ist die Formatierung wieder da... die Inhalte aktualiesieren sich jedoch brav je nach Kunde... nur eben unformatiert.
Mein Codeausschnitt:
Was mach ich denn da falsch ?
Grüße
BlackScript
Ich bin derzeit dabei eine Kundenverwaltung in vb.NET zu programmieren.
Dabei bin ich jetzt auf ein Problem gestoßen.
Ich formatiere die Hintergrundfarbe einer Zelle je nach Inhalt in verschiedenen Farben (rot,grün)
Nun funktioniert das auch wunderbar jedoch nur bei ersten aufruf danach wird die formatierung wieder auf standard gesetzt.
Nach einem kompletten Neustart des Programms ist die Formatierung wieder da... die Inhalte aktualiesieren sich jedoch brav je nach Kunde... nur eben unformatiert.
Mein Codeausschnitt:
'[A] Server auslesen
da = New MySqlDataAdapter("SELECT blablabald, dbConnection)
da.Fill(dt)
gv_server.DataSource = dt
Dim serverrowcount As Integer = (gv_server.Rows.Count - 1)
Dim sr As Object
If serverrowcount <> -1 Then
While serverrowcount <> -1
sr = gv_server.Rows(serverrowcount).Cells(5).Value
Select Case sr.ToString
Case "Nein"
gv_server.Rows(serverrowcount).Cells(5).Style.BackColor = Color.Red
gv_server.Rows(serverrowcount).Cells(5).Style.ForeColor = Color.White
Case "Ja"
gv_server.Rows(serverrowcount).Cells(5).Style.BackColor = Color.Green
gv_server.Rows(serverrowcount).Cells(5).Style.ForeColor = Color.White
End Select
serverrowcount -= 1
End While
End If
'[E] Server auslesen
Was mach ich denn da falsch ?
Grüße
BlackScript
Please also mark the comments that contributed to the solution of the article
Content-Key: 150131
Url: https://administrator.de/contentid/150131
Printed on: April 29, 2024 at 06:04 o'clock
1 Comment